Abstract
Objective: Stroke is a leading cause of death and disability worldwide, with its prevalence increasing due to risk factors such as hypertension, diabetes, and hyperlipidemia. Pregnancy-related stroke (PRS), a severe pregnancy complication, particularly during the postpartum period, has shown rising incidence rates, occurring at 30 per 100,000 pregnancies, three times higher than in the general young adult population. This study systematically reviews and analyzes global and regional data regarding the incidence and risk factors of PRS. Methods: Comprehensive searches of PubMed/MEDLINE, Scopus, EMBASE, and Web of Science databases were performed until December 20, 2024. Studies reporting any type of stroke occurring during pregnancy (from the time of confirmation to one year postpartum) were included. Study quality was evaluated using the Joanna Briggs Institute (JBI) checklist, and data analysis was conducted with STATA version 17. A random-effects meta-analysis was employed to calculate pooled incidence rates per 100,000 pregnancies, with 95% confidence intervals (CIs). Heterogeneity was assessed using Cochran’s Q test and quantified with the I² statistic. Risk factors for PRS were also evaluated using univariate regression. Results: A total of 33 studies involving 270,136,827 pregnant women from 10 countries met inclusion criteria. The global cumulative incidence of PRS was 25.38 (95% CI: 21.02–30.63) per 100,000 pregnancies. Regional analysis revealed the highest incidence in the South-East Asia region (66.31; 95% CI: 44.22–99.42) and the lowest in the European region (12.88; 95% CI: 7.73–21.46). Based on 22 included studies, the pooled maternal mortality rate due to PRS was estimated at 1.55 per 100,000 pregnancies (95% CI: 1.04–2.32). Risk factors significantly associated with PRS included migraine, dyslipidemia, alcohol use, tobacco smoking, sickle cell disorders, coagulopathy, cardiovascular diseases, preeclampsia/eclampsia/gestational hypertension, and postpartum hemorrhage. Conclusion: PRS, with a global incidence of 25.38 per 100,000 pregnancies, remains a critical health concern, particularly in regions with limited resources. However, a lack of data from many countries limits a comprehensive global understanding. The identification of key risk factors, such as preeclampsia, cardiovascular disorders, and postpartum hemorrhage, highlights the need for targeted preventive strategies. Improved data collection, early detection, and timely intervention are essential to reducing the burden of PRS worldwide. Trial registration: The PROSPERO registration code is CRD420251152299.
